Yonkers shares the humid subtropical/humid continental transitional climate documented for NYC -- average July high approximately 85°F, average January low approximately 28°F.
Four real, distinct seasons
As across the NYC metro, Yonkers experiences four genuinely distinct seasons with approximately 29.8 inches of average annual snowfall.
